]> git.ipfire.org Git - thirdparty/asterisk.git/commitdiff
Merged revisions 98467 via svnmerge from
authorTilghman Lesher <tilghman@meg.abyt.es>
Sat, 12 Jan 2008 00:17:26 +0000 (00:17 +0000)
committerTilghman Lesher <tilghman@meg.abyt.es>
Sat, 12 Jan 2008 00:17:26 +0000 (00:17 +0000)
https://origsvn.digium.com/svn/asterisk/branches/1.4

........
r98467 | tilghman | 2008-01-11 18:05:08 -0600 (Fri, 11 Jan 2008) | 4 lines

Add a connection timeout attribute, as that was what was intended with the
login timeout, but ODBC divides it up into 2 different timeouts.
(Closes issue #11745)

........

git-svn-id: https://origsvn.digium.com/svn/asterisk/trunk@98487 65c4cc65-6c06-0410-ace0-fbb531ad65f3

res/res_odbc.c

index 391a20371e8babd3097e8107a1e189167e1c5c8d..c35a4319f42c34e903346469ac9b9c648db32296 100644 (file)
@@ -550,6 +550,7 @@ static odbc_status odbc_obj_connect(struct odbc_obj *obj)
                return ODBC_FAIL;
        }
        SQLSetConnectAttr(obj->con, SQL_LOGIN_TIMEOUT, (SQLPOINTER *) 10, 0);
+       SQLSetConnectAttr(obj->con, SQL_ATTR_CONNECTION_TIMEOUT, (SQLPOINTER *) 10, 0);
 #ifdef NEEDTRACE
        SQLSetConnectAttr(obj->con, SQL_ATTR_TRACE, &enable, SQL_IS_INTEGER);
        SQLSetConnectAttr(obj->con, SQL_ATTR_TRACEFILE, tracefile, strlen(tracefile));